Best time to go to Cadiz City

The best time to visit Cadiz City is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. May is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January and February are its coolest month on average. At the time of February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January79.0°F (26.1°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
February79.0°F (26.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March80.1°F (26.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
April81.5°F (27.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May83.3°F (28.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June82.8°F (28.2°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July81.9°F (27.7°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ly High
August82.2°F (27.9°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
September81.9°F (27.7°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
October81.5°F (27.5°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November81.1°F (27.3°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December80.2°F (26.8°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Cadiz City

Visiting Cadiz City, Western Visayas, is convenient via three major airports. Cebu (CEB-Mactan - Cebu International) is 98.2km away, with nearby hotels like the 5-star Shangri-La Mactan and Mövenpick Hotel, both 4.8km from the airport, offering accessible transportation. Iloilo (ILO-Iloilo International) is 83.7km away; notable hotels include the 4-star Courtyard by Marriott and Park Inn by Radisson, both 14.5km from the airport, providing shuttle services. Bacolod (BCD-New Bacolod - Silay) is the closest at 27.4km, with options like the 4-star L'Fisher Hotel and Seda Capitol Central, both 12.9km away, offering various transport services to the airport.

What's the weather like in Cadiz City?
The hottest months are usually May and June with an average temp of 83°F, while the coldest months are February and January with an average of 80°F. The rainiest months in Cadiz City are December, October, November, and July, with each month seeing an average of 12 inches of rainfall.
